I feel you are right. Makes more sense to have it implemented client side
for many soft body dynamic behaviors... eg cloth, hair etc...
but I think in areas where rigid body behaviors impact local soft body
dynamics, there will be lots of timing and synch problems to deal with.
So there's where I think that perhaps all physics need to be done at the
same site.
